OFFICIAL GRAND OPENING OF THE NEW BINBROOK LIBRARY
HAMILTON, ON – April 11, 2018 – Please join us for the Grand Opening celebration of Hamilton Public Library’s newly-built Binbrook Branch on Saturday, April 14, 2018 at 11:00 a.m.
WHAT: Official opening of the new Binbrook Branch on Saturday, April 14, 2018 at 11:00 a.m.
WHO: Brief remarks by:
- Mayor Fred Eisenberger
- Paul Takala, Hamilton Public Library, CEO & Chief Librarian
- Lori-Anne Spence-Smith, Hamilton Public Library Board Chair
- Councillor Brenda Johnson, Ward 11
- Carol Wilkinson, Binbrook Branch Manager
WHEN: Saturday, April 14, 2018
- 11:00 a.m. Remarks and ribbon-cutting followed by light refreshments.
- 11:00 a.m. – 12:45 p.m. Digital Media Studio demonstrations featuring image digitization and video conversion.
- 11:00 a.m. – 1:00 p.m. and 2:00 p.m. - 3:00 p.m. Greenscreen Magic. Step back into Binbrook’s history and put yourself into one of three historical pictures. All ages.
- 1:00 p.m. – 3:00 p.m. A variety of programs happening including LEGOmania, Introduction to Ozobots and Button Making

About Hamilton Public Library
The Hamilton Public Library is a vibrant hub for information and culture, providing our diverse community the Freedom to Discover. As one of the largest library systems in Canada, Hamiltonians can discover something new at our 22 locations, two bookmobiles or through our extensive digital collections. Visit us online at hpl.ca.
